As verbs, blend and meld are synonyms defined as:
  • blend and meld: mix together different elements
Other synonyms of blend include coalesce, combine, commingle, conflate, flux, fuse, immix, merge, mix.
As verbs, meld is a hyponym of blend; that is, meld is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than blend:
  • blend: mix together different elements
  • meld: lose its distinct outline or shape; blend gradually
